      Used Ozonics for 2 seasons now. It worked well when there is wind keeping the flow of scents & Ozone in one direction. Not too well when there is little or no wind as your scents and ozone could travel in any direction and no overlapping for masking effect.

                      When I have to walk in on a trail I know the deer use, I carry the Ozonics and turn it on when I come to the area I know the deer use the trail and hold it behind me as I walk in so that the ozone covers my tracks. Haven't had one blow on my tracks since I started doing this.

                              Here is my take. If YOU think it helps then you will be a better hunter. I do not use all the gizmos and gadgets. I do my pre-season work and I bag my hunting clothing in material I gather from where I am hunting so not to introduce any strange odor to my hunting area. I pay close attention to the wind and sun locations and use them to my advantage. Heck I am still using 15 year old camo to hunt in, not because I'm cheap because it works for me. I can't remember the last year that I didn't take a deer with my bow (22 year old bow). I guess maybe I am old school but that's how I was taught to hunt.
